Business growth is a significant goal for most entrepreneurs and companies across many markets. However growth does not come easily, it calls for a combination of tactical planning and market research in order to attain long-term success. Growth strategies for startups typically begin with market penetration. When entering into a market or attempting to grow market shares in existing sectors, it is necessary for companies to find methods to boost revenues and stand out. Common methods for improving sales consist of reducing prices to draw in more clients and investing more effort and time into marketing and promotion. These strategies are useful for developing brand name awareness in well established markets. Diversification is known to be an unusual development methodology and if successfully accomplished, it can offer incredibly high rewards. The technique involves entering into an entirely new market, with a new product. Related diversification refers to business expansion into a related field, while unrelated diversification concerns entering an entirely new area of industry. This technique for growth is especially helpful if a company has currently experienced prosperity in their original operations. Market expansion and product development are two of the most practical growth strategies for business. Likewise, by broadening distribution channels, particularly in the form of online sales, businesses can reach more potential buyers and leverage online platforms to reinforce their brand reputation. These days, virtual marketing though social media platforms in addition to paid online ads are leading reputational development around the world. In addition, by creating new products for established markets, businesses can use innovation and new advancements to keep consumers interested. These strategies both deal with sales and brand name awareness which are the most essential elements for market growth. By featuring a larger range of products, brands can increase visibility and recognition in significant places of commerce.
